Relational Life Therapy goes beyond communication tips to help couples identify and change the patterns that keep them stuck.
It's practical, direct, and focused on creating lasting change—not temporary peace.
Backed by decades of research, the Gottman Method teaches the habits that help relationships thrive—from friendship and trust to navigating conflict and building shared meaning.
